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Lesser calamint | Ungurskaya Polyovka |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Plantae (растения) | Animalia (животные) |
| Phylum | Magnoliophyta (магнолиофиты) | Chordata (хордовые) |
| Class |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) | Mammalia (млекопитающие) |
| Order | Lamiales (ясноткоцветные) | Rodentia (грызуны) |
| Family | Lamiaceae | Cricetidae |
| Genus | Clinopodium | Microtus |
| Species | Clinopodium nepeta | Microtus maximowiczii |
